Output 8ab7f6a2f8a44b193c26d2fb79a3e8786bc63698392cf0f1f065a506fe59b589:5

value
10073600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2ee2da3ec983a1749ee594a2c1f39ea35541a55 OP_EQUAL
address
AD8AhfGY6Ms49wQ6RGddYLAK5a4qbfPsqc
transaction
8ab7f6a2f8a44b193c26d2fb79a3e8786bc63698392cf0f1f065a506fe59b589